Omnicom PR group, a division of the Omnicom Group, announced yesterday a strategic alliance LaVoieHealthScience to provide global customers with a broader range of integrated teams with health and scientific experience.

The alliance combines the magnitude of OPRG with LHS 'capabilities in strategic communications, including investor relations and financial communications, as well as health and scientific innovation expertise in the development stage. The agencies will share customer recommendations and marketing resources as well as new business development opportunities.

OPRG's combined agency health industries form an offering called OPRG Health, which consists of 1,200 health consultants in 14 agencies in more than 100 countries worldwide. As the healthcare landscape is becoming more complex and innovations are disrupting faster than ever, OPRG Health has been organized to provide world-class teams of consultants and specialists who can scale quickly and globally to provide solutions for every business-defining moment.

"The biotech and life science sector has been critical to the year-on-year growth of the OPRG health portfolio," said Paul George, global business leader for health at the Omnicom Public Relations Group.

"With the additional know-how of LaVoieHealthScience, we will offer our customers a comprehensive range of integrated communication, investor relations, change management, advocacy, policy and marketing services from the A series through the IPO to product marketing and offer beyond that. "

“At LaVoieHealthScience we support companies from the fields of health and science in the establishment, development and growth of emerging companies. Our year-over-year growth is due to the rapid pace of innovation in the healthcare and science sectors, driven in the U.S. alone by record annual U.S. healthcare funding, market valuations, and continued approval of 48 new drugs in 2019. Providing end-to-end capabilities to customers in global markets is critical to our agency's strategy and customer service plan, ”said founder and CEO, Donna L. LaVoie, LaVoieHealthScience.

"We have been working together for a year and the formalization of the alliance seemed appropriate given our shared track record."
